Peter Ro Grignon, 53, of Edmond, OK, was born April 8, 1954 in the town of Rolla, ND to Ro and Kathleen (Herbison) Grignon. He passed away on the morning of July 31, 2007 with his family by his side. He married the love of his life, Mary Kim (Benson) Grignon, on June 9, 1978. They had three...
